Understanding UPVC Locks
UPVC or Unplasticized Polyvinyl Chloride locks are specifically created for UPVC doors. They are identified by their multi-point locking systems, which engage several locking points along the door frame for improved security. Understanding how they run is important when thinking about a replacement.
Kinds Of UPVC Door Locks
Prior to replacing a UPVC door lock, it is important to recognize which type is presently in place. Here are the primary kinds of locks:
Euro Cylinder Locks: Commonly utilized in UPVC doors, these locks are run by a key from both sides and can be quickly replaced.Night Latch Locks: Similar to traditional latch locks, these provide additional security but might not be as robust as Euro cylinders.Mortice Locks: Installed inside the door, they provide exceptional security however need expert installation.Why You Might Need to Replace Your UPVC Door Lock

Replacing a UPVC door lock can be achieved by most DIY lovers with the right tools and guidance. Here's a step-by-step guide:
Tools NeededScrewdriver (flathead and Phillips)Allen essentialReplacement lockLubricant (optional)Replacement Steps
Remove the Door Handle:
Unscrew the screws holding the handle in location using a screwdriver.
Unscrew the Lock Cylinder:
Locate the screws on the edge of the door that hold the lock cylinder in place.Eliminate the screws and gently pull the cylinder out.
Step the Old Cylinder:
Measure the length of the old cylinder to guarantee the new one fits correctly.
Set Up the New Cylinder:
Insert the new cylinder into the door frame, making certain it fits snugly.Re-secure the screws to hold the cylinder in place.
Reattach the Door Handle:
Align the handle with the door's pre-drilled holes and screw it back into location.
Check the Lock:
Test the lock by engaging and disengaging it a number of times to guarantee smooth operation.
Lubricate the Lock (optional):
